240 dogtails 200

My 91 volvo 240 wagon rear dogtails to the right. When following you can see afew inches of the front left tire as well as the body offtracking in the rear to the right
Resently bought the car with 204k Overal the car was in excellent shape inside and out no rips , rust or wear. car fax show one owner with no accidents.The car was very well maintained.
Had my trusted mechanic replace front struts and align after checking out the suspension (apparently the rear bushings did'nt warrant replacement)
Although the car handled very well afterwards, this work made the offtracking appear alittle worse. The problem must either be somewhere in the suspension or perhaps a bent frame or part. At first I thought it was a bent axel. As I said the car drive well with no abnormal tire wear.
Where should I begin in trying to isolate this problem. Or perhaps should I even consider it a problem. HELP!
